On Sat, 28 Mar 1998, Bill Hawes wrote:

> Shaw Carruthers wrote: > > > > /var/log/warn:Mar 28 18:38:57 shawc kernel: get_unused_fd: slot 3 not > > NULL! > > I'm interested in any further info on this message. It shouldn't be happening, > as it indicates that the open_files fdset is out of sync with the fd array. It > could be caused by random memory trashing ... if you find a we to reproduce it, > please let me know. >

I have had 7 of these under 2.1.9[01], all when the experimental Zornetzer kmod was trying load the lp/parport module stack.

Mar 28 18:38:42 shawc kernel: Linux version 2.1.91 (root@shawc) (gcc version 2.7.2.3) #13 Sat Mar 28 17:10:08 GMT 1998 Mar 28 18:38:57 shawc kernel: trying:parport_probe Mar 28 18:38:57 shawc kernel: get_unused_fd: slot 3 not NULL!

I have also had 4:

Mar 28 14:31:23 shawc kernel: free_one_pmd: bad directory entry 000000cc at the same place.

But it doesn't happen every time, so some random trashing somewhere?
